Rome et L'Allemagne depuis vingt siècles, [ca. 1865-1872].

Manuscript, heavily corrected, of thirteen chapters of a history of the political and cultural relations between Rome and the German-speaking world from the time of the Roman Empire's first contact with Germanic tribes through the mid-nineteenth century.

0.42 linear feet (1 box)

Paul-Adolphe Dieudonné Thiébault (1797-1875), grandson of the novelist Lady Mary Hamilton and son of General Charles Thiébault, was an Army officer, author and antiquarian whose published works included a discussion of hereditary nobility.
